Emergency Medicine Board Bombs

266. Spinal Epidural Abscess... with a twist

15 Sep 2025

Description

A 56-year-old with a punch card’s worth of back pain visits shows up again. Half the time he gets an MRI, the other half he gets Tylenol and a pat on the back. Today, though, there’s a twist—maybe some new weakness. Is this just another routine shift… or the epidural abscess we’ve all been dreading?
